📈🧠 We're looking for brains! 🧠📈
Postdoc + PhD positions are available to help pioneer fetal MEG with optically pumped magnetometers, measuring prenatal responses to sound and light to understand how we start making sense of the world even before we're born. 🐣

The first plot of EEG topography on the scalp, published in 1944 by Kōiti Motokawa.

The first plot of EEG topography on the scalp, published in 1944 by Kōiti Motokawa.

They found it! Here's the correct citation:
Motokawa K (1944). Die Verteilung der elektrischen Aktivität auf der Kopfschwarte und ihre Beziehung zur Cytoarchitektonik der Großhirnrinde des Menschen. Japanese Journal of Medical Sciences, III Biophysics, 10:99–111.

On this day 2y ago we announced our move away from the huge profits that NeuroImage makes for Elsevier.

Things at Imaging Neuroscience have progressed fantastically thanks to the support for this move by the brain imaging community and @mitpress.bsky.social. 565 papers published already!
